Safe enough for this home?
Mandarin fruit flesh is human edible, but citrus oils, peel and foliage are unsafe for cats and dogs.
Keep pets away from leaves, peel, fallen fruit and essential oils.

Buying check
Before you bring it home
Look for
- Prefer grafted plants and confirm cultivar.
- Inspect for citrus leaf miner, scale and nutrient chlorosis.
Avoid
- Leaf miner tunnels
- Scale insects
- Yellow leaves
- Weak graft union
Plant personality
Useful traits
Mandarin is a citrus tree needing strong light and feeding.
Pet risk comes from citrus oils/peel/foliage, not normal human fruit use.
Hard water and alkaline media can worsen chlorosis.
